As expected, last week's trade of WR Donte Stallworth to Philadelphia for linebacker Mark Simoneau had a ripple effect on the New Orleans Saints' final cuts this past weekend.

Seventh-round draft pick Marques Colston, whose emergence at wide receiver made Stallworth expendable, was among those listed on the final 53-man roster. Colby Bockwoldt, a starter at linebacker in 2005, wasn't, no doubt crowded off by Simoneau.

Among the others cut loose were TE Zach Hilton (35 catches in 2005), RB Jamaal Branch (later named to the practice squad) and LB E.J. Kuale.

Colston may also have figured in the exodus of Hilton, since the 6-foot-4, 235-pounder out of Hofstra can also play tight end.
